What they do
An Inventory Associate monitors warehouse inventory and places orders with vendors for supplies. Conducts regular or occasional audits of inventory or sections of a warehouse.

Inventory Lot Manager Gwinnett Place Ford - 3.5 Duluth, GA Job Details Full-time $18 an hour 2 hours ago Benefits Employee discount Qualifications Computer operation High school diploma or GED Driver's License Driving Computer skills Inventory management reporting (product management technique) Cross-functional communication Full Job Description Gwinnett Place Ford is seeking a detail-oriented and organized Inventory Lot Manager to oversee and manage the dealership's inventory lot in Duluth, GA. This role is pivotal in ensuring that all vehicles are accurately accounted for, properly displayed, and maintained to uphold the highest standards of the dealership. Responsibilities Manage and maintain the inventory lot to ensure vehicles are properly displayed, secured, and accounted for Coordinate vehicle movement on the lot, including deliveries, returns, and lot transfers Conduct regular audits to verify inventory accuracy and resolve discrepancies Maintain cleanliness and organization of the lot to provide an attractive environment for customers Collaborate with sales, service, and parts departments to support inventory needs Ensure compliance with company policies and safety regulations related to vehicle storage and lot management Prepare reports related to inventory status and lot conditions as needed Requirements High school diploma or equivalent Previous experience in inventory management, preferably in an automotive environment Strong organizational skills and attention to detail Ability to operate vehicles Effective communication and teamwork skills Basic computer proficiency for inventory tracking and reporting Valid driver's license and a clean driving record Benefits Competitive pay at $18.00 per hour Opportunities for career growth within the dealership Supportive and dynamic team environment Employee discounts on services and vehicles Comprehensive training and development programs About the Company Gwinnett Place Ford has been proudly serving the Duluth, GA community with quality vehicles and exceptional service.
